Азы HTML и CSS для новичков

Азы HTML и CSS для новичков

Построение веб-страниц стартует с постижения двух главных технологий. HTML отвечает за структуру и содержимое страниц. CSS регулирует зрительным стилизацией компонентов.

Веб-мастера используют HTML для вставки текста, иллюстраций, линков и других компонентов. CSS позволяет назначать цвета, шрифты, размеры и расположение контейнеров. Эти языки действуют совместно и дополняют друг друга.

Овладение 7k casino зеркало онлайн даёт путь к сфере веб-разработчика. Понимание базовых правил способствует строить функциональные и привлекательные сайты. Новички разработчики могут стремительно приобрести практические компетенции и задействовать их в действующих проектах.

Что такое HTML и зачем он требуется сайту

HTML декодируется как HyperText Markup Language. Язык разметки задаёт построение веб-документов и упорядочивает содержимое страниц. Браузеры обрабатывают HTML-код и представляют данные в ясном для посетителей формате.

Каждый элемент страницы описывается специальными командами. Названия, параграфы, перечни, таблицы и формы создаются с помощью тегов. Теги представляют собой команды, заключённые в угловые скобки. Браузер обрабатывает эти директивы и строит графическое представление контента.

Без HTML нельзя построить 7К казино любого типа. Язык разметки является основанием для всех веб-ресурсов. Поисковые движки обрабатывают HTML-структуру для индексации страниц. Верная структура улучшает позиции сайта в выдаче поиска.

HTML непрерывно развивается и получает свежие опции. Актуальная редакция HTML5 поддерживает видео, аудио и интерактивные компоненты. Программисты могут интегрировать медийный содержимое без добавочных модулей. Семантические метки способствуют казино 7к лучше распознавать назначение разнообразных контейнеров страницы.

Главные теги и архитектура веб-страницы

Любой HTML-документ содержит строгую иерархическую структуру. Главный компонент html вмещает всё наполнение веб-страницы. Внутри находятся два ключевых блока: head и body.

Раздел head сохраняет техническую информацию о файле. Здесь прописывается название страницы, добавляются стили и скрипты. Посетители не наблюдают контент этого элемента напрямую. Блок body вмещает весь отображаемый содержимое.

Для упорядочивания содержимого задействуются разнообразные теги:

  • h1-h6 генерируют названия разнообразных степеней
  • p оформляет текстовые параграфы
  • a формирует линки на другие веб-страницы
  • img помещает графику в страницу
  • ul и ol формируют маркированные и нумерованные перечни
  • table упорядочивает данные в табличном формате

Семантические элементы делают разметку более понятной. Элемент header определяет шапку портала. Элемент nav объединяет навигационные ссылки. Блок main содержит основное содержимое страницы. Footer находится в подвальной секции и содержит контактную сведения.

Грамотная организация документа значима для доступности. Программы чтения с экрана задействуют 7k casino для навигации по странице. Структурированная структура элементов улучшает восприятие контента всеми категориями зрителей. Правильный код работает верно во всех актуальных браузерах.

Как CSS отвечает за внешний облик сайта

CSS декодируется как Cascading Style Sheets. Каскадные таблицы стилей определяют визуальное оформление HTML-элементов. Механизм отсоединяет стилизацию от организации страницы.

Без стилей все сайты выглядят однообразно. Браузер показывает текст чёрным оттенком на белом фоне. Титулы имеют обычные размеры. CSS даёт возможность поменять каждый параметр внешнего облика.

Стили можно подключить тремя способами. Отдельный документ соединяется с HTML-документом через элемент link. Внутренние стили помещаются в теге style. Inline стили записываются в свойстве тега.

Каскадность означает приоритет действия правил. Инлайновые стили получают наивысший приоритет. Внутренние стили переопределяют отдельные. Браузер применяет наиболее конкретное правило к каждому тегу.

CSS контролирует всеми зрительными параметрами. Специалисты устанавливают тона заднего плана и текста. Стили изменяют величины, интервалы и границы контейнеров. Актуальный 7К казино применяет анимации и переходы для формирования динамических эффектов.

Селекторы, атрибуты и параметры в CSS

Инструкция CSS состоит из трёх частей. Селектор обозначает компонент для оформления. Параметр устанавливает параметр оформления. Параметр задаёт конкретный значение.

Селекторы выбирают теги по различным признакам. Селектор тега применяет стили ко всем тегам конкретного класса. Селектор класса взаимодействует с атрибутом class. Селектор идентификатора определяет единственный элемент по параметру id.

Составные селекторы создают более специфичные правила. Селектор потомка выбирает внутренние теги. Селектор непосредственного элемента работает только с непосредственными детьми. Псевдоклассы используют стили при определённых условиях.

Параметры описывают различные аспекты оформления. Атрибуты color и background-color контролируют цветовой гаммой. Атрибуты width и height определяют размеры. Свойства margin и padding контролируют отступы.

Величины указываются в разнообразных вариантах. Тона указываются в шестнадцатеричном формате, RGB или названиями. Габариты измеряются в пикселях, процентах или относительных единицах. Правильное использование селекторов способствует казино 7к продуктивно регулировать оформлением совокупности тегов.

Взаимодействие с цветами, шрифтами и отступами

Цветовое стилизация генерирует зрительную восприятие страницы. Параметр color меняет тон текста. Параметр background-color устанавливает задний план элемента. Тона записываются несколькими способами: именами, шестнадцатеричными кодами или значениями RGB.

Шестнадцатеричный тип начинается с символа диеза. Обозначение складывается из шести элементов, представляющих красный, зелёный и синий компоненты. Вид RGB применяет цифровые величины от 0 до 255 для каждого канала. Тип RGBA вносит характеристику альфа-канала.

Типографика воздействует на восприятие содержимого. Атрибут font-family определяет семейство шрифта. Параметр font-size определяет размер надписи. Параметр font-weight регулирует насыщенность начертания. Свойство line-height устанавливает межстрочный интервал.

Стандартные гарнитуры имеются на всех аппаратах. Онлайн-шрифты загружаются с удалённых хостов. Платформа Google Fonts обеспечивает свободную коллекцию гарнитур. Программисты задают несколько шрифтов в очерёдности важности.

Интервалы формируют пространство вокруг элементов. Атрибут margin генерирует наружные интервалы между элементами. Свойство padding создаёт внутренние отступы от рамок до контента. Интервалы можно задавать для каждой стороны отдельно или одним числом сразу для всех краёв. Правильное использование 7k casino усиливает зрительную иерархию и восприятие контента.

Блочная модель и размещение блоков

Блочная схема описывает структуру каждого HTML-элемента. Концепция состоит из четырёх областей: наполнения, внутреннего отступа, границы и внешнего интервала. Знание этой принципа требуется для корректного регулирования величинами.

Секция содержимого включает текст и картинки. Внутренний интервал padding формирует место между наполнением и границей. Граница border обрамляет блок отображаемой чертой. Наружный интервал margin генерирует промежуток до соседних контейнеров.

Параметр box-sizing модифицирует подсчёт размеров. Вариант content-box включает только контент. Вариант border-box включает padding и border в итоговую ширину.

Свойство display определяет тип визуализации. Блочные компоненты захватывают всю свободную пространство. Строчные компоненты размещаются в одной строке. Значение inline-block совмещает характеристики обоих видов.

Свойство position регулирует размещением. Значение relative сдвигает элемент относительно исходного позиции. Absolute размещает элемент относительно внешнего блока. Актуальный 7К казино применяет Flexbox и Grid для построения комплексных макетов.

Гибкая верстка для разных платформ

Отзывчивая верстка гарантирует верное отображение портала на всех дисплеях. Посетители посещают на веб-страницы с десктопов, планшетов и смартфонов. Макет призван адаптироваться под величину дисплея без вмешательства.

Медиазапросы используют стили в зависимости от характеристик устройства. Директива @media анализирует ширину дисплея и прочие свойства. Разработчики генерируют отдельные комплекты стилей для разных интервалов габаритов.

Подход mobile-first открывает проектирование с версии для смартфонов. Начальные стили задают дизайн для маленьких дисплеев. Медиазапросы включают дополнения для широких экранов.

Эластичные структуры задействуют пропорциональные величины расчёта. Ширина блоков задаётся в процентах вместо жёстких пикселей. Flexbox и Grid формируют отзывчивые структуры без трудных подсчётов.

Изображения нуждаются специального внимания при оптимизации. Параметр max-width со значением 100% предотвращает выход иллюстраций за пределы контейнера. Параметр srcset скачивает картинки разнообразного размера. Правильная реализация 7k casino улучшает пользовательский впечатление на всех видах аппаратов.

Типичные ошибки стартующих при работе с HTML и CSS

Новички разработчики совершают типичные ошибки при создании сайтов. Знание типичных проблем способствует избежать их в своих разработках. Исправление промахов на ранних этапах сберегает время и повышает уровень программы.

Ключевые промахи при разработке с структурой и стилями:

  • Открытые метки нарушают организацию страницы и вызывают к некорректному представлению
  • Использование старых меток вместо новых семантических элементов
  • Недостаток альтернативного текста для иллюстраций уменьшает доступность содержимого
  • Inline стили в HTML осложняют поддержку и корректировку оформления
  • Некорректная вложенность тегов вызывает проблемы в архитектуре
  • Избыточное задействование идентификаторов вместо классов затрудняет повторное задействование стилей

Проблемы с CSS также наблюдаются постоянно. Новички пропускают прописывать величины расчёта для цифровых параметров. Излишне специфичные селекторы усложняют изменение стилей. Отсутствие сброса стилей браузера порождает различия в отображении на различных платформах.

Пренебрежение кроссбраузерной поддержки приводит к сложностям. Сайт может идеально смотреться в одном обозревателе и некорректно в втором. Валидация скрипта через специальные инструменты выявляет синтаксические промахи. Регулярная верификация способствует казино 7к сохранять превосходное стандарт создания и соблюдение стандартам.

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Scroll al inicio